Crime overview

Ferguson Avenue area has the 74th lowest crime rate of 155 local areas in Greasby, Frankby and Irby , and the 269th lowest crime rate of 1,057 local areas in Wirral .

Compared with the surrounding streets, this postcode does not stand out as either a particular hotspot or an unusually safe pocket. Crime levels in the neighbouring output areas are broadly in line with this area.

The overall crime rate in the area around Ferguson Avenue (CH49 1RP) in the last 12 months was 23.0 per 1,000 residents and was 19.7% lower than the Greasby, Frankby and Irby average (28.6 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Criminal damage and arson with 2 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Burglary 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violence and sexual offences ( -66.7%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 1 (≈ 3.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-66.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 21.7%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Ferguson Avenue (CH49 1RP),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Parking Area, where police recorded 10 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Windsor Close (5 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
